The most common way is through an auction process where buyers and sellers place bids and offer to buy or sell. A bid is a price at which somebody wishes to buy, and an offer, or ask, is the price at which somebody wishes to sell. Two of the basic concepts of stock market trading are “bull” and “bear” markets. The term bull market is used to refer to a stock market in which the price of stocks is generally rising. This is the type of market most investors prosper in, as the majority of stock investors are buyers, rather than short-sellers, of stocks. A bear market exists when stock prices are overall declining in price.

Shorting means selling a stock that you don’t own yet at the current price, buying it once the price falls to complete the sale, and profiting from the difference. If the stock price moves higher instead, your short loses money. You now have to buy the stock at the higher price to cover the sale.
